### Design excerpt: Proseguard linter, on-call notes

Hey on-call — if Proseguard starts timing out during the docs build, it's almost always the cross-reference pass chewing through oversized pages, not the rule engine itself. The design caps per-file work so one giant runbook can't stall the whole pipeline. You can bump limits temporarily via env overrides, but revert them after the build clears, or nightly runs will slowly bloat. The defaults we ship with are below.

constants for yaduf-fahag:
BUDGETS = {
    "kelix": 528,
    "briwyn": 734,
}

**Q: Why do my transcode jobs sit in "queued" forever on the Renderloft farm?**

Usually it's because your plugin requested a codec profile the farm doesn't pre-warm — those nodes spin up on demand and can take 20 minutes. You can avoid this by declaring profiles in your plugin manifest so capacity is reserved ahead of time. The supported profile list and warm-pool schedule are on the internal page below.

operations page: https://confluence.lumicsys.internal/projects/display/projects/display

Q: How do I run the Copperfen metrics sidecar locally for review? A: Build the container with the dev profile, point it at the fake scraper, and check the rollup output in /tmp. Easy. The only fiddly bit: the test credential store is sealed, and unsealing it requires the recovery passphrase below.

vault phrase of yaguf-hahaf = druath-holix

Welcome to the Corvette Import team. The CSV import wizard validates uploads in three stages: encoding detection, schema mapping, and row-level sanitization. Each stage writes a checkpoint, so failed imports can resume rather than restart. Before touching the mapping rules, read the "Schema Drift" page carefully — small changes ripple into customer templates. For access to the staging sandbox, write to the import-platform coordinators.

escalation mailbox, kaweg-kahif: druwyn.sordor@nelvroworks.corp

# Hey, welcome to Gallerysong, the audio-guide app for the Bramble Hollow Museum.
# This env file configures the tour playback service. Most values are fine as-is;
# just don't bump AUDIO_PREFETCH above 3 or old handsets choke.
# The app needs a token to pull narration files from our content store.
# The next line sets that token.

sealed setting: LEDGER_TOKEN5=6d086